How can Windows Vista help protect the data on my Trust Laptops if lost or stolen?

Windows Vista has a feature called Bitlocker Drive Encryption. With Bitlocker the entire Windows volume is encrypted to help prevent unauthorised users from trying to break Windows file and system protections. The data on the disk is even secure if the disk is removed and attached to a different device. Read more...
